At the end of this month it's Chewies 11th Birthday and the anniversary of 6 years as part of our family.

Together we've been on around 6,570 walks covering
about 17,500 km.

Hugh and I often split the walking, so that’s give or take around 8,750 km each.

None of this because we’re disciplined. But because this dog insists.

Three walks a day whether it’s snowing, blizzarding, or minus something unimaginable outside.

And something interesting happens most days.

I’ll start the walk with my head full of things… work, decisions, something I keep turning over in my mind.

Somewhere along the way it changes.

It’s a reminder that small daily habits do more for our thoughts, emotions and feelings than we often realise.

Chewie just makes sure we show up.
